Obesity clinic targets Latinos
The newly opened clinic is funded by the wife of the late Robert Atkins.

Atkins, , wife of late diet guru Robert Atkins, funded the launch of the Veronica Atkins Lifestyles Intervention Lab, designed to treat obesity and metabolic diseases, at USC's Health Science Campus.
The facility opened in January and features exercise equipment, diagnostic facilities and a stocked kitchen.
The lab's first study involved the Strength and Nutrition Outcome for Latino Adolescents (SANO-LA).
"The Latino population seems to be more overweight, insulin-resistant and likely to get Type two diabetes than any other ethnic group," said Dr. Jaimie Davis, a research associate and nutritionist for the SANO-LA.
In 2004, Veronica Atkins funded Dr. Michael Goran's pilot study, which tested a nutritional diet on a group of young Latino adolescent males to determine if a healthier eating lifestyle can lower the risk of developing Type two diabetes.
According to the report, Goran found the treatment to improve insulin sensitivity, which reduces the risk of attaining type two diabetes.
Davis said the results from Goran's study impressed Atkins and encouraged her to fund the creation of the lab for additional studies.
The SANO-LA builds upon the foundation of Goran's study by separately testing numerous waves of 30 adolescent Latino males and females by subjecting them to the same nutritional diet, Davis said.
The study includes a combination group, which blends the nutritional treatment with a strength training routine involving weights
A separate control group is also included, which receives no treatment.
"We want to see which one is going to be most effective," Davis said. "Our hypothesis is that the group that exercised will be the ones that lose the most weight and improve the most metabolically."
